40Position Summary
Position functions as a Medical Assistant in the department, prepares and maintains exam rooms, collects patient forms and medical records, maintains EMR, directs and assists in patient flow, and ensures the overall smooth running of the clinical office. The Medical Assistant II has experience and is able to anticipate and meet the needs of patients, providers, and team members.Job Description
Primary Duties and Responsibilities
Patient Care Duties
- Interacts directly with patients in the clinical office and completes clinical tasks which may include obtaining vital signs, completion of EKGs, phlebotomy, and performance of CLIA waived tests, for example, HgbA1C testing, pregnancy tests, etc. Documents appropriately and accurately in EMR.
- Prepares for office hours by ensuring each exam room is clean and adequately stocked.
- Assists with examinations, procedures, and lab tests.
- May administer medications under the order of physician or nurse practitioner (this includes vaccines and IM and subcutaneous injections).
Communication and Documentation
- Directs patient flow and documents accurately in EMR.
- Communicates with providers and care teams.
- Routes phone messages, patient questions, and telephone communications to appropriate personnel.
